WebAug 1, 2024 · Cables are made that way, with the same 2-3 wire colors, and gets used for everything. The colors are to distinguish the wires from each other, not define meaning/purpose. In 3-way circuits, colors are worse than useless because you have 4 functions and 3 colors to define them, and no two circuits are alike. WebThe updated NEC-20 did not specify colors to be used for various dimming and other purposes; rather, it clarified that any of the reserved colors cannot be used. ... This Standard specifies a visual reference for the violet, pink, and red colors of the wire insulation supplied with luminaires, controls, ballasts, drivers, and other devices that ...
